Why Arsenal's Olayinka Must Prefer A Loan Move Despite Handed Pre-season Chance by Emery
Published: July 20, 2019
Apart from helping managers perfect their tactics ahead of a new season, pre-season matches give youngsters great opportunity to lay claim for a spot in their manager's squad list for an upcoming season.
Arsenal are currently in the United States for their pre-season camping and two friendly matches have been played, including a 2-1 victory over Bundesliga Champions Bayern Munich.
Out of the two games, the one that got allnigeriasoccer.com's attention was the clash between the Gunners and Colorado RapidsĀ which ended 3-0 in favor of the Unai Emery's side.
Two Nigeria-eligible players were on parade and one of them, James Olayinka, made his full debut for the Gunners.
The 18-year-old's overall display throughout the encounter was nothing short of brilliance as he showed his readiness for more first-team duties if given the opportunity.
As much as he has high hopes of breaking into Unai Emery's team in 2019-20 season, leaving the Emirates Stadium on loan this summer will be more beneficial to him.
The young Nigeria-eligible midfielder could struggle for game time considering the quality of players ahead of him in the Gunners pecking order of midfielders
It is important he finds a club where his potential will be put to test in a very competitive atmosphere.
Having featured in 13 Premier League 2 matches in his career, it won't be out of place to admit he is ripe for regular first team games.
The highly-rated Olayinka won't lack suitors if Arsenal decide to place him on the list of players whom they want to loan out of the Emirates Stadium.
